How it Works

The YD100 incinerator uses a smart combustion technology that ensures efficient and clean burning of waste. It operates at high temperatures, reaching up to 1,000°C, to break down complex waste materials into their constituent elements. The resulting energy is then harnessed using state-of-the-art boilers and turbines to generate electricity, steam, and hot water.
